The Garvelinkkamp neighbourhood

Garvelinkkamp is a quiet residential area in Ruurlo with a mix of ages: many residents are 65 or older, but there are also families with children. Most homes are owner-occupied single-family houses, and the area has a low urbanity level, giving it a village feel. There are no resident reviews available for this neighbourhood.
